简体中文简体中文
EnglishEnglish
简体中文简体中文

剑灵源码揭秘:探寻武侠游戏开发背后的奥秘 文章

2024-12-27 12:18:26

随着科技的不断发展,游戏行业也在不断进步,其中,武侠题材游戏凭借其独特的魅力,吸引了大量玩家。而《剑灵》作为一款备受好评的武侠游戏,其源码更是成为了玩家和开发者们津津乐道的话题。本文将带您揭秘《剑灵》源码背后的奥秘,探寻武侠游戏开发的秘密。

一、《剑灵》源码的魅力

《剑灵》是由韩国NCSoft公司开发的一款3D武侠动作游戏,自2015年在中国大陆上线以来,凭借其精美的画面、流畅的操作和丰富的剧情,赢得了无数玩家的喜爱。而《剑灵》的源码更是引发了业界的广泛关注。

1.开源与闭源之争

在游戏开发领域,开源与闭源一直是备受争议的话题。开源意味着游戏源代码公开,开发者可以自由修改和分发,这有利于技术的传播和游戏生态的发展。而闭源则意味着游戏源代码不公开,开发者需要保护自己的知识产权,这在一定程度上限制了技术的传播。

《剑灵》的源码公开与否,一直是玩家和开发者关注的焦点。据悉,NCSoft曾在2016年公开过《剑灵》的部分源码,但并未引起太大反响。此后,关于《剑灵》源码是否开源的讨论逐渐平息。

2.源码的价值

尽管《剑灵》源码并未完全开源,但其部分公开已经让玩家和开发者们看到了它的价值。

(1)技术交流:公开源码可以促进开发者之间的技术交流,学习到先进的游戏开发技术。

(2)人才培养:通过分析《剑灵》源码,开发者可以更好地了解游戏开发流程,培养更多优秀人才。

(3)游戏优化:熟悉《剑灵》源码的开发者可以针对游戏性能、优化等方面进行深入研究,提升游戏体验。

二、《剑灵》源码揭秘

1.游戏引擎

《剑灵》采用自主研发的NCSoft Engine引擎,该引擎在画面表现、物理模拟、AI等方面具有较高水平。通过分析源码,我们可以了解到《剑灵》在引擎方面的技术特点。

2.角色与怪物

《剑灵》中的角色和怪物设计独具匠心,其源码揭示了角色动作、技能、怪物行为等方面的开发细节。这为开发者提供了丰富的参考。

3.网络通信

游戏网络通信是保证游戏稳定性和流畅性的关键。《剑灵》源码展示了其在网络通信方面的技术实现,包括数据包处理、加密、同步等。

4.游戏脚本

《剑灵》的脚本系统非常强大,支持丰富的逻辑运算和事件处理。通过分析源码,我们可以了解到游戏脚本在游戏开发中的应用。

三、武侠游戏开发背后的奥秘

1.技术积累

武侠游戏开发需要积累丰富的技术,包括引擎开发、美术资源制作、音效处理、网络通信等。这些技术积累是游戏开发的基础。

2.创意设计

武侠游戏的核心在于创意设计,包括剧情、角色、技能、场景等。优秀的创意设计可以吸引玩家,提升游戏品质。

3.团队协作

武侠游戏开发是一个复杂的系统工程,需要多个团队协同作战。良好的团队协作是游戏成功的关键。

4.市场定位

明确的市场定位有助于游戏在众多产品中脱颖而出。《剑灵》的成功,离不开其精准的市场定位。

总结

《剑灵》源码的揭秘,让我们看到了武侠游戏开发背后的奥秘。从技术积累、创意设计到团队协作,每一个环节都至关重要。作为一款优秀的武侠游戏,《剑灵》源码的公开,为开发者们提供了宝贵的经验。相信在未来的游戏开发中,我们将看到更多精彩的作品。